Call, TX Radon Mitigation and Testing
Located in Newton County in east Texas near the Louisiana border, Call (zip code 75933) sits in an area with limited radon testing data. The region's deep East Texas pine forest soils and clay substrates over sedimentary bedrock typically produce lower radon concentrations. Homeowners in this rural community should consider baseline testing to establish radon levels in their specific properties.

Call Radon Facts
Key details about the radon risk profile for Call and the 75933 zip code area.
Call and the 75933 zip code are located in Newton County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 3. A radon zone of 3 predicts an average indoor radon screening level less than 2 pCi/L. The EPA recommends testing every home regardless of zone classification.
